Özet

Creative Turkey explores the creative economy potential of Turkey by assessing Turkish handicrafts, one of Turkey's rich untapped potentials, to grow regional prosperity and strengthen technology, talent, tolerance, and territory attributes within the creative economy. By the data retrieved from the study conducted by "Directorate General of Lifelong Learning" in 2012, the general aspect of Turkish handicrafts is summarized. Because Turkish traditional handicrafts were created considering needs and natural assets, the data are classified according to the raw materials used that offer a variety throughout Turkey by 26 regions (Level 2). Turkish handicrafts creativity entails recognition of agriculture, manufacturing, service, agriculture-manufacturing, manufacturing-service, and service-agriculture creativity niches in handicrafts creativity to use the full capacity of Turkey. By handicrafts niches, creativity talent, technology, tolerance, and technology metrics are identified to assess comprehensively. Metrics data has been retrieved from the various Turkish institutes' related statistics. Through 4Ts analysis, Turkish handicrafts creativity potentials of Level 2 regions by its niches are illustrated. Creative Turkey provides a better understanding of regions strengths and illustrates the regions unique capacities to improve their overall position for building creative economy and driving growth across Turkey.
